WebAug 16, 2024 · In chronic bronchitis, bronchial wall thickening may be seen in addition to enlarged vessels. Repeated inflammation can lead to scarring with bronchovascular irregularity and fibrosis. Emphysema Emphysema is diagnosed by alveolar septal destruction and airspace enlargement, which may occur in a variety of distributions. WebCigarette smoking is a common background factor in both chronic bronchitis and emphysema, and both diseases are infrequently observed in the absence of this history. Long-standing mucous hypersecretion preceding airflow obstruction suggests the presence of chronic bronchitis.
